Welcome to Robina Baker
Robina Baker School is a small, welcoming PK–Grade 4 school where strong relationships are at the heart of everything we do. Our size allows staff to truly know each child and family, and our class sizes support individualized attention so students can grow with confidence. Our experienced teachers bring a deep understanding of diverse and complex learning needs and work closely with families to ensure every child feels supported and successful.
For families needing care beyond school hours, a professional daycare located within our building offers convenient before- and after-school programming.
Historical Information
Devon’s first school, built by the Clover Bar School Division, was completed in 1949. It is just east of the current Robina Baker School and is used by Devon Pre-School and the Pottery Guild. In 1950, the newly created Devon SD #4972 purchased the building and authorized the building of a new 4-room school to the west of the first building. Among the teachers hired for the 1950-1951 school year was Robina Baker. She was appointed Principal in 1971 and retired in 1974. That summer, the elementary school was renamed Robina Baker School. Robina Baker passed away in Spruce Grove in March of 2010 at the age of 100.
